Abstract
The utility model discloses a kind of Construction of Civil Engineering mixing feedways, it is related to technical field of construction equipment, specially a kind of Construction of Civil Engineering mixing feedway, including frame body, the bottom of the frame body is connected with wheel, the two sides of the frame body are connected with supporting leg, fixed link is fixedly connected at the top of the frame body, pin shaft is fixedly connected at the top of the fixed link, the outer surface of the pin shaft is connected with agitator tank, the pin shaft is rotatably connected to stirring rod close to one end of agitator tank, offers feed inlet at the top of the agitator tank.The Construction of Civil Engineering mixing feedway, pass through the setting of long stirrer gear and short stirrer gear, the coarse aggregate and fine aggregate in mixing can effectively be distinguished, sufficient stir mixing makes mixing stirring more evenly, so that the concrete of construction usage after stirring be enabled to reach the construction intensity of more standard, the safety of engineering structure is enhanced.
